Understanding Eco-Friendly Materials
Eco-friendly materials are sustainably sourced or produced, minimizing their environmental impression throughout their lifecycle. These materials help conserve natural sources, scale back waste, and reduce the overall carbon footprint of building tasks. Using such materials in custom houses not solely enhances property values but in addition contributes to more healthy residing environments.

Bamboo Flooring

Bamboo is a quickly renewable resource, making it a wonderful alternative for sustainable flooring. It provides the fantastic thing about pure wooden while being more immune to moisture and pests. Installing bamboo flooring could be a fantastic approach to minimize deforestation and promote sustainable agriculture.

Straw Bale Insulation
Straw bales can be utilized as effective insulation, offering thermal mass that helps regulate indoor temperatures. This technique, in style in places like Northridge, offers an affordable and environmentally friendly way to improve power effectivity in custom houses.

Green Roofs
Living roofs not only present insulation but in addition help with stormwater management. They is usually a beautiful feature of contemporary architecture in areas like Van Nuys, where city heat could be a concern. Green roofs also help biodiversity and might considerably enhance air quality.

Cork Insulation

Cork is a renewable material derived from the bark of cork oak timber. It has excellent insulating properties and is naturally immune to mold and mildew. Low-VOC Paints
Volatile Organic Compounds (VOCs) can launch harmful fumes into the atmosphere. Opting for low-VOC or zero-VOC paints ensures better indoor air quality, making it a sensible choice for households in Woodland Hills involved about well being and security.
